The crucial challenge is locating a working CloudStream 3 IPA file (the iOS equivalent of an Android APK). According to discussions in online communities, older versions of CloudStream 3 had IPA files that could be sideloaded. However, more recent discussions indicate that the application is being rewritten, and currently only a TestFlight beta version is available—and even that version is experiencing issues with Apple's approval process.
